Ansons Bay has a boat ramp that gives you access to the bay where due to its remoteness has great fishing
Ansons Bay is a sleepy little fishing village with little vehicular traffic and extremely peaceful . There is plenty to explore with Policemans Point beaches and Eddystone lighthouse and beaches nearby You can launch your boat at Eddystone Point to go deep sea fishing in the right conditions You can also launch directly into the bay and fish safely but the bar entrance to the bay can be very tricky and only for the most experienced boaties . Ansons Bay is unique in the way that you are surrounded by national park , the bird life is prolific . It is a friendly little community village You will have black swans and pelicans swimming past nearly every morning and many other sea birds and also wrens honeyeaters etc.
The only way to Ansons Bay is by car , 2 wheel drive is suitable although you will have about 30klm of dirt road . Probably why the bay is so unique .We suggest you don't travel at dusk to dawn as the wildlife is prolific with plenty of wallabies , tasmanian devils and wombats trying to cross the road , You will have no Wi Fi at the house but you can get it at connection cove just up the hill , about 750 metres There is TV and cd player as well The house is sewered We are on tank water so ask you use the water appropriately There is no shop at Ansons Bay and the locals like it that way The nearest shop is at Gladstone about 20 minutes which has groceries fuel etc. Also a hotel The nearest town is St Helens south about 35 minutes drive or Bridport 40 minutes north The house is well equipped with 2 fridges and a separate freezer Linen and towels supplied All you need is food and drink We are sure you will have a great holiday
